Because the guides are thicker at their bottom, the … WebStep 3 - Place cardboard shim behind the hinge. Pull the hinge away from the door frame and place 1mm shim of cardboard or timber to fit behind hinge. Screw the hinge back and check door operation. It should have lifted the closing bottom edge slightly. If the door still scrapes the floor, try a second shim. This should fix it. WebMay 2, 2013 · Prehung Interior Door Fix #3-Add Golf Tees to Screw Holes. Employ the old golf tee trick for enlarged screw holes where the screw just spins like Dorothy Hamill. Add wood glue to the end of the golf tee that you’d stick in the ground. Slide it into the screw hole and tap it with a hammer. Then use your hammer or a utility knife to break off ...
